Netflix new documentary Sean Combs: The Reckoning, executive produced by one of his biggest online trolls, 50 Cent, arrives at a moment when the music industry is still processing years of allegations directed at one of its most influential figures.
The four-part series premiered today, December 2, and has already generated intense conversation, strong reactions from Combs’ team, and widespread curiosity from fans who want clarity after months of headlines.
Below is a clear look at what the documentary explores, why it matters, and how it could reshape the public conversation around Combs.
What The Documentary Shows & How Combs Responded
Sean Combs: The Reckoning centers on the allegations that have followed Combs across several decades. The series features interviews with former associates, industry insiders, and individuals who say their experiences were shaped by the culture that surrounded Combs’ rise. Archival footage traces his path through the 90s, the height of Bad Boy Records, and his transition into fashion, television, and business.
Several of the claims highlighted in the documentary have been part of public reporting for years. Others resurfaced during recent lawsuits and online testimony. While the doc presents these accounts through first-person interviews, not all claims are proven, and some remain disputed by Combs and his legal team.
Combs has strongly rejected the project. He called the documentary a hit piece, said scenes in the promotional material used footage without proper clearance, and argued that the series leaves out context. Netflix and the producers have defended their work, stating that the episodes draw from publicly available information and subjects who wanted to speak on record.

50 Cent & Diddy: Timeline Of Key Moments
Year / Date
Event
Impact
2003
Diddy presents 50 Cent with the Best Rap Video award at the MTV VMAs.
They were publicly supportive early on, proof that this feud was not inevitable.
2006
50 Cent releases a diss track accusing Diddy of having knowledge about Biggie’s 1997 murder.
This marks the official start of their long-running public beef.
2014
50 Cent publicly mocks Diddy’s single “Big Homie,” calling it “garbage.”
Their rivalry shifts from subtle jabs to open hostility.
2015–2017
The “Vodka Wars”: 50’s Effen Vodka competes with Diddy’s Cîroc; both use social media to troll the other.
Their competition expands from music to business, and grows even more personal.
March 2024
Authorities raid Diddy’s homes as part of a federal investigation, 50 Cent immediately trolls him online.
The feud shifts into legal and criminal territory, amplifying public tension.
2024–2025
50 Cent develops and sells a documentary about the allegations against Diddy to a major streaming platform.
Their beef evolves into media warfare, with 50 controlling the narrative through film.
December 2, 2025
The docuseries Sean Combs: The Reckoning premieres, executive-produced by 50 Cent.
This moment cements 50 as a central commentator on Diddy’s downfall and escalates the feud to its highest stakes yet.
Why This Doc Matters For Combs’ Legacy

Combs’ influence spans music, television, fashion, business, and celebrity culture. His impact on late 90s and early 2000s hip-hop is undeniable. That history is part of why the documentary arrives with so much weight. It asks viewers to reconsider a figure who shaped an entire era.
The project with 50 Cent as an executive producer adds another layer. His long-running public rivalry with Combs signals that the series is not built from within Combs’ circle. It also reflects how 50 Cent has become one of television’s most reliable voices in crime and true crime storytelling.
The documentary will likely create a divided reaction. Some viewers will see it as necessary context for understanding the allegations. Others will question the motivations behind the project or how it frames the story. Either way, the release ensures a renewed examination of how fame, power, and influence operated throughout Combs’ career.
Sean Combs: The Reckoning does not aim to provide definitive answers. Instead, it lays out testimony and history that audiences must weigh for themselves. The result is a series that will shape conversations around Combs for years, and it arrives at a time when the entertainment industry is openly confronting the behavior of its most powerful figures.
